First Question: How does your State do firefighting?
VIC: Metropolitan Fire Brigade
http://www.mfb.org.au
(Paid Fulltime) up to say 20k out
Country Fire Authority
http://www.cfa.vic.gov.au
Paid Fulltime at 'integrated' (mixed) stations
CFA Volunteer Part Time elsewhere; stations could be classed as Urban
or Rural Brigades
CFA Rescue - Specialist units dotted around
(SES - who often share the rescue work esp rural areas)

QLD Qld Fire Rescue Service
Paid up Permies in Metropolitan area
Paid up Part-Time Auxiliaries in Mixed and non-Mixed stations
Rural Fire Service (Volunteer)
and the SES - "who often share the rescue work esp rural areas" - not so much active fire work up here in Qld, though they do provide support at bushfires - we have a lot out in the Caloundra area tonight, helping with evacuation of the publicand food/drink support for the Firies
www.fire.qld.gov.au
and
www.emergency.qld.gov.au
